The I.E.S. Villa de Vícar is a public Secondary School (12-18 years old students), created in 2000 and located in Vícar, Almería, Spain. The school has got 64 teachers and 651 students of 19 different nationalities, divided in 23 groups. Over 22% of our students have nationalities other than Spanish.
The School is located in an area of fast economic development. The main economic activity is intensive agriculture. Most of the population around are newcomers who have arrived over the last 40 years from both other areas of Spain and overseas.
Our School is involved in a number of programmes and projects promoted by the regional education authority in Andalusia, some of them listed here: Gender equality; ICT schools; School coexistence; School: space for peace.
Our school has been awarded for this last mentioned programme by the regional education authority for the last five years. The School has also cooperated with the local Town Council in the applica>on for the UNICEF Child Friendly Cities recognition that has been successfully granted in 2014.
The regional education office has included our School in the Bilingual programme (Spanish-English) which is being implemented from 2016-2017 school year. Our School is yearly evaluated by the AGAEVE -the regional evaluation agency in Andalusia- since the School takes part in the "Quality and improvement of results" programme.
A large amount of our teachers are involved in long life training programmes and some of them have experience in tutoring courses for other teachers. Over the last three years different teachers’ groups have been specifically working on key competences implementation.
One of our major concerns is working on motivation and employment guidance. We aim at decreasing our rate of early school leaving (currently about 20%) trying to provide our students with motivations and expectations about their future, broadening the range of possibilities for their employability.
